| 520 | _ | _ | |a The reconstruction of the prompt gamma activation analysis facility and the construction of the new low-background counting chamber at MLZ, Garching is presented. The improvement of the shielding and its effect on the radiation background is shown. The setting up and the fine-tuning of the electronics and their characterization are also discussed. The upgraded facility has been demonstrated to be applicable for both PGAA and neutron activation analysis using in-beam activation and decay counting in the low-background counting chamber. |
